Jonas Dreßler
45c14f74b4
clutter/seat: Add private method to peek list of input devices
...
Add a method to ClutterSeat that allows peeking the list of input
devices and allow looping through devices a bit faster. The API left is
private so we can make use of peeking the GList internally, but don't
have to expose any details to the outside, which means we'd have to
eventually stick with a GList forever to avoid breaking API.
Since we now have the peek_devices() API internally, we can implement
ClutterSeats public list_devices() API using g_list_copy() on the list
returned by peek_devices().
https://gitlab.gnome.org/GNOME/mutter/-/merge_requests/1275
2020-06-16 10:09:26 +00:00
..
2020-02-24 22:36:27 +00:00
2020-05-26 13:54:28 +00:00
2020-06-05 21:39:26 +00:00
2020-01-30 18:11:23 +01:00
2019-06-18 09:54:00 +02:00
2020-01-30 18:11:23 +01:00
2018-11-06 17:17:36 +01:00
2020-05-22 08:56:23 +00:00
2019-01-24 17:00:25 +00:00
2020-06-10 14:22:47 +02:00
2016-04-12 20:04:26 +02:00
2020-05-22 08:56:23 +00:00
2020-05-22 08:56:23 +00:00
2020-06-09 16:07:46 +00:00
2020-06-10 14:23:54 +02:00
2020-06-09 16:07:46 +00:00
2020-06-10 19:20:32 +00:00
2020-06-10 19:20:32 +00:00
2020-05-07 20:04:07 +00:00
2020-05-07 20:04:07 +00:00
2020-05-22 08:56:23 +00:00
2020-01-30 18:11:23 +01:00
2020-01-30 18:11:23 +01:00
2020-01-30 17:59:47 +01:00
2019-10-16 11:38:14 +00:00
2018-03-21 13:22:35 +08:00
2019-01-22 18:31:52 +01:00
2020-05-20 12:50:31 +00:00
2018-11-06 17:17:36 +01:00
2020-02-19 08:26:28 -03:00
2018-11-06 17:17:36 +01:00
2019-05-15 14:49:56 -05:00
2018-11-06 17:17:36 +01:00
2019-12-03 19:02:14 +00:00
2018-11-06 17:17:36 +01:00
2020-05-21 15:49:31 +02:00
2020-05-21 15:49:31 +02:00
2020-01-07 14:20:21 -03:00
2018-11-06 17:17:36 +01:00
2018-11-06 18:51:44 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2020-02-21 22:36:31 +00:00
2019-03-01 17:46:49 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2020-05-22 08:56:23 +00:00
2020-05-22 08:56:23 +00:00
2020-05-20 12:50:31 +00:00
2018-11-06 17:17:36 +01:00
2016-04-12 20:04:26 +02: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2019-12-03 19:02:14 +00:00
2018-11-06 17:17:36 +01:00
2020-04-15 12:56:34 +00:00
2020-02-19 11:57:05 +00:00
2020-04-08 12:14:00 -03:00
2020-02-19 11:57:05 +00:00
2020-02-24 22:36:27 +00:00
2020-02-24 22:36:27 +00:00
2019-10-15 08:51:45 +00:00
2019-12-03 19:02:14 +00:00
2019-12-03 19:02:14 +00:00
2019-12-03 19:02:14 +00:00
2020-05-26 13:54:28 +00:00
2020-05-26 13:54:28 +00:00
2019-10-25 19:12:34 +00:00
2020-05-20 12:50:31 +00:00
2018-11-06 17:17:36 +01:00
2020-05-07 20:04:07 +00:00
2019-12-03 19:02:14 +00:00
2018-11-06 17:17:36 +01:00
2016-07-20 14:23:48 +08:00
2016-04-12 20:04:26 +02:00
2019-12-03 19:02:14 +00:00
2020-04-08 12:13:57 -03:00
2019-12-03 19:02:14 +00:00
2016-07-20 14:23:48 +08:00
2019-06-12 18:01:36 +02:00
2020-06-05 21:39:27 +00:00
2019-08-24 08:59:08 +00:00
2019-11-12 17:09:09 +01:00
2019-10-16 11:38:14 +00:00
2019-10-21 21:43:08 +00:00
2018-11-06 17:17:36 +01:00
2020-05-20 12:50:31 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2016-04-12 20:04:26 +02:00
2020-05-20 12:50:31 +00:00
2018-11-06 17:17:36 +01:00
2016-04-12 20:04:26 +02:00
2020-05-22 08:56:23 +00:00
2020-05-22 08:56:23 +00:00
2019-10-16 11:38:14 +00:00
2019-10-16 11:38:13 +00:00
2020-05-20 12:50:31 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2016-04-12 20:04:26 +02:00
2020-02-21 22:36:31 +00:00
2019-02-28 09:31:01 +01:00
2020-01-30 18:11:23 +01:00
2019-02-28 09:31:01 +01:00
2018-11-06 17:17:36 +01:00
2020-01-30 22:28:56 +01:00
2020-01-30 18:11:23 +01:00
2020-03-29 11:37:27 +00:00
2020-03-29 11:37:27 +00:00
2020-03-29 11:37:27 +00:00
2019-10-16 11:38:14 +00:00
2020-03-29 11:37:27 +00:00
2020-03-29 11:37:27 +00:00
2019-08-24 08:59:08 +00:00
2020-01-30 18:11:23 +01:00
2020-05-07 20:04:07 +00:00
2018-11-06 17:17:36 +01:00
2018-11-12 15:36:29 +01:00
2018-11-06 17:17:36 +01:00
2020-01-30 17:59:46 +01:00
2020-01-30 17:59:46 +01:00
2016-07-20 14:23:48 +08:00
2019-11-19 21:50:26 +00:00
2016-04-12 20:04:26 +02:00
2020-05-20 12:50:31 +00:00
2020-05-20 12:50:31 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2020-06-05 21:39:27 +00:00
2019-10-25 19:12:34 +00:00
2019-08-27 07:36:57 +00:00
2020-05-26 16:35:00 +02:00
2016-04-12 20:04:26 +02:00
2019-02-27 16:44:24 +00:00
2019-02-27 16:44:24 +00:00
2020-06-09 16:07:46 +00:00
2016-04-12 20:04:26 +02:00
2020-04-08 12:14:02 -03:00
2019-12-03 19:02:14 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2020-04-23 14:45:53 +00:00
2020-04-23 14:45:53 +00:00
2020-04-23 14:45:53 +00:00
2020-04-08 11:38:46 +02:00
2020-04-08 11:38:46 +02:00
2020-04-08 11:38:46 +02:00
2020-04-08 11:38:46 +02:00
2019-10-22 14:47:37 -03:00
2019-10-16 11:38:13 +00:00
2019-10-16 11:38:13 +00:00
2020-06-05 21:39:26 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2019-10-22 19:01:17 +00:00
2018-11-06 17:17:36 +01:00
2019-12-03 19:02:14 +00:00
2019-12-03 19:02:14 +00:00
2019-12-03 19:02:14 +00:00
2020-05-07 09:01:31 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2020-06-05 21:39:27 +00:00
2020-05-07 20:04:07 +00:00
2020-05-07 20:04:07 +00:00
2020-05-07 20:04:07 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2019-10-16 11:38:14 +00:00
2019-10-16 11:38:14 +00:00
2020-06-16 10:09:26 +00:00
2020-06-16 10:09:26 +00:00
2016-04-12 20:04:26 +02: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2020-02-12 21:55:44 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2016-04-12 20:04:26 +02:00
2019-11-19 21:50:26 +00:00
2018-11-06 17:17:36 +01:00
2020-06-09 16:07:46 +00:00
2020-05-26 13:54:28 +00:00
2020-05-26 13:54:28 +00:00
2020-05-26 13:54:28 +00:00
2020-04-06 14:08:26 +00:00
2020-04-06 14:08:26 +00:00
2020-06-16 09:39:43 +00:00
2020-06-05 21:39:26 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2019-08-19 13:09:56 +00:00
2018-11-06 17:17:36 +01:00
2019-07-30 13:50:17 +02:00
2018-11-06 17:17:36 +01:00
2020-05-27 08:41:31 +00:00
2019-10-16 11:38:14 +00:00
2020-06-05 21:39:26 +00:00
2020-06-05 21:39:26 +00: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2019-10-07 18:33:28 +00:00
2018-11-06 17:17:36 +01:00
2020-06-10 14:22:47 +02:00
2018-11-06 17:17:36 +01:00
2018-11-06 17:17:36 +01:00
2020-02-25 19:18:54 +01:00
2020-01-30 18:02:14 +01:00
2020-01-30 18:02:14 +01:00
2019-10-16 11:38:14 +00:00
2019-10-16 11:38:14 +00:00
2020-04-08 20:21:31 +00:00
2020-05-26 13:54:28 +00:00
2018-11-07 14:29:30 +01:00